What Is Finance Lease?

A finance lease is an agreement where a business leases equipment, such as vessels or navigation systems, for a predefined period. The lessee gains operational control and responsibility for maintaining the equipment, while the lessor retains ownership. Payments are spread across the lease term, making it a cost-effective alternative to purchasing outright. At the end of the lease, the lessee may have the option to acquire the equipment for an agreed residual price. Interest Rates And Terms Of Finance Lease Agreements

Understanding interest rates and lease terms is essential. Competitive rates lower overall costs, while flexible terms align payments with cash flow capabilities. Lease duration affects monthly obligations, as shorter durations demand higher instalments but lower total interest. Long-term agreements might provide budget stability but could limit operational flexibility. Documentation Required For Finance Lease

Providing accurate and comprehensive documentation is essential in the application process. We need to prepare the following:

  1. Financial statements – Recent annual accounts and cash flow statements demonstrate the business’s financial health.
  2. Business plan – Detailed projections and operational goals showcase growth potential and justify the lease request.
  3. Equipment details – Specifications and costs of the marine equipment clarify its intended usage and value.
  4. Proof of identity and trading history – Company registration documents and ownership proof help establish legitimacy.

Submitting complete records avoids processing delays, ensuring lender confidence and faster approval.
